Punjab’s Gurvindervir Singh, a 26-year-old sprinter, showed determination by winning the men’s 60m event at the National Indoor Athletics Championships in Bhubaneswar. Despite a race reduced to five athletes due to false starts, Singh clocked 6.60 seconds to secure the gold, surpassing the previous national indoor record of 6.67 seconds set in 2022.
Singh, representing Reliance, expressed satisfaction with his performance, aiming to continue his success in upcoming outdoor races. The men’s 60m dash witnessed unexpected disqualifications, including the favorite Animesh Kujur, due to false starts, adding suspense to the competition.
In the women’s category, Maharashtra’s Harita Bhandra claimed victory in the 60m dash with a time of 7.32 seconds. The championships also saw impressive performances in various other events, showcasing the talent and competitiveness of Indian athletes.
